Subject: Bucketer cut-over — done!

Hi Renske,

Quick recap since you're joining mid-stream: we finished moving the Bucketer assignment service off the old Farrowgate cluster last night. All A/B traffic now flows through the new sticky-hashing path, and assignment parity checks came back clean on our Splitwise dashboard.

One gotcha: the salt rotation schedule changed, so don't reuse anything from the old wiki. For reference, the new service now runs with the following configuration.

config for tagaf-bawif:
[norok]
host = norok.ordinworks.local
user = norok_svc
database = norok_prod

Ticket: Telemetry compressor failing — expired credential

The Packvine job that gzips telemetry payloads before upload to the Strobeline ingest service started failing overnight. Root cause: the service credential expired last Sunday. Reviewer, please confirm the compression path is unchanged and only the auth config differs in this patch. The replacement key for the ingest client follows below.

service key, fafof-yagug: qvz3-94e

Finance Review Summary — Corvane Product Line Pricing

Prepared for sales leads.

Our review of the Corvane line shows current list prices sit roughly 8% below comparable offerings, while gross margin has slipped to 31% due to component cost inflation. We recommend a staged increase: 4% at the next catalog refresh, with a further 3% contingent on renewal rates holding. Discount authority should be tightened to 10% without director approval. Volume customers will receive advance notice. The rationale tied to our broader plans is noted below.

board note of tahog-yagef: Headcount on the Ralael team goes from 9 to 80 by the end of April. Gross margin on Ralael came in at 15 percent against a plan of 5 percent.

**Key Ceremony Checklist — Item 7 (GraphTangle Visualizer)**

Before we sign the GraphTangle release build, double-check that the dependency graph renders cleanly against the staging signing node — no orphaned edges, no cycles flagged in red. Once Priya's counterpart witnesses the HSM unlock, rotate the escrow bundle and log it in the ceremony ledger. To unseal the escrow bundle, the witness reads out the recovery passphrase, which is:

unlock words, yagag-tagaf: ulaath-ulawyn